Abstract
An adaptive passivity based control scheme is proposed for the stabilization of average model of extended-period quasi-resonant (EPQRC) power converter. The output load of the converter is assumed constant but unknown. A generalized state space average model of a buck-type series-mode extended-period quasi-resonant converter (SM-EPQRC) is derived. The adaptive controller is designed based on the derived model and the passivity - based control (PBC) technique. Simulation results are presented to illustrate the features of the proposed controller.
